Well we survived the Top of the World Highway whew what a road. Did some gold panning in Chicken and found some gold in my Mom's gold pan (thanks MOM). Cross the border at the most northern US border crossing. Travelled onto Tok and then to Delta Junction (the official mile 0 of the Alaska Highway). Relaxed there and then had an easy day to Fairbanks, only a couple of hours of driving. Lots of forest fires here and saw one that was right beside the highway. Has been really hot and dry up here but since we have arrived it has rained a few times a day. Had a downpour yesterday (July 8th). Enjoying ourselves and getting a chance to relax here (we are here for 4 days). Lots of the same people travelling the same way we are and we run into them every once in a while. We are off on a riverboat cruise tomorrow and then Chena Hot Springs (if the road is not closed due to the fires).
